Campus Groups Provide Safe Haven For Students

Posted Updated

RALEIGH — As Arab and Muslim students leave college campuses around the country and head back to their homelands, that is not the case everywhere.

At N.C. State University, the Office of International Student Services says only two students have left.

Arab Club president Nadia Ali says campus life is still a bit uneasy.

"To hear that people are leaving school is really scary. And it tells me more than people are fearing America," she says.

Ali says the Arab Club and the Muslim Student Association provide a safe haven for her and other students of her faith.
